                    176: /*
                    177:  * identify filter
                    178:  */
                    179: const struct mbfl_identify_vtbl * mbfl_identify_filter_get_vtbl(enum mbfl_no_encoding encoding)
                    180: {
                    181:        const struct mbfl_identify_vtbl * vtbl;
                    182:        int i;
                    183: 
                    184:        i = 0;
                    185:        while ((vtbl = mbfl_identify_filter_list[i++]) != NULL) {
                    186:                if (vtbl->encoding == encoding) {
                    187:                        break;
                    188:                }
                    189:        }
                    190: 
                    191:        return vtbl;
                    192: }
                    193: 
                    194: mbfl_identify_filter *mbfl_identify_filter_new(enum mbfl_no_encoding encoding)
                    195: {
                    196:        mbfl_identify_filter *filter;
                    197: 
                    198:        /* allocate */
                    199:        filter = (mbfl_identify_filter *)mbfl_malloc(sizeof(mbfl_identify_filter));
                    200:        if (filter == NULL) {
                    201:                return NULL;
                    202:        }
                    203: 
                    204:        if (mbfl_identify_filter_init(filter, encoding)) {
                    205:                mbfl_free(filter);
                    206:                return NULL;
                    207:        }
                    208: 
                    209:        return filter;
                    210: }
                    211: 
1.1.1.2 ! misho     212: mbfl_identify_filter *mbfl_identify_filter_new2(const mbfl_encoding *encoding)
        !           213: {
        !           214:        mbfl_identify_filter *filter;
        !           215: 
        !           216:        /* allocate */
        !           217:        filter = (mbfl_identify_filter *)mbfl_malloc(sizeof(mbfl_identify_filter));
        !           218:        if (filter == NULL) {
        !           219:                return NULL;
        !           220:        }
        !           221: 
        !           222:        if (mbfl_identify_filter_init2(filter, encoding)) {
        !           223:                mbfl_free(filter);
        !           224:                return NULL;
        !           225:        }
        !           226: 
        !           227:        return filter;
        !           228: }
        !           229: 
        !           230: 
1.1       misho     231: int mbfl_identify_filter_init(mbfl_identify_filter *filter, enum mbfl_no_encoding encoding)
                    232: {
1.1.1.2 ! misho     233:        const mbfl_encoding *enc = mbfl_no2encoding(encoding);
        !           234:        return mbfl_identify_filter_init2(filter, enc ? enc: &mbfl_encoding_pass);
        !           235: }
        !           236: 
        !           237: int mbfl_identify_filter_init2(mbfl_identify_filter *filter, const mbfl_encoding *encoding)
        !           238: {
1.1       misho     239:        const struct mbfl_identify_vtbl *vtbl;
                    240: 
                    241:        /* encoding structure */
1.1.1.2 ! misho     242:        filter->encoding = encoding;
1.1       misho     243: 
                    244:        filter->status = 0;
                    245:        filter->flag = 0;
                    246:        filter->score = 0;
                    247: 
                    248:        /* setup the function table */
                    249:        vtbl = mbfl_identify_filter_get_vtbl(filter->encoding->no_encoding);
                    250:        if (vtbl == NULL) {
                    251:                vtbl = &vtbl_identify_false;
                    252:        }
                    253:        filter->filter_ctor = vtbl->filter_ctor;
                    254:        filter->filter_dtor = vtbl->filter_dtor;
                    255:        filter->filter_function = vtbl->filter_function;
                    256: 
                    257:        /* constructor */
                    258:        (*filter->filter_ctor)(filter);
                    259: 
                    260:        return 0;
                    261: }
                    262: 
                    263: void mbfl_identify_filter_delete(mbfl_identify_filter *filter)
                    264: {
                    265:        if (filter == NULL) {
                    266:                return;
                    267:        }
                    268: 
                    269:        mbfl_identify_filter_cleanup(filter);
                    270:        mbfl_free((void*)filter);
                    271: }
                    272: 
                    273: void mbfl_identify_filter_cleanup(mbfl_identify_filter *filter)
                    274: {
                    275:        (*filter->filter_dtor)(filter);
                    276: }
                    277: 
                    278: void mbfl_filt_ident_common_ctor(mbfl_identify_filter *filter)
                    279: {
                    280:        filter->status = 0;
                    281:        filter->flag = 0;
                    282: }
                    283: 
                    284: void mbfl_filt_ident_common_dtor(mbfl_identify_filter *filter)
                    285: {
                    286:        filter->status = 0;
                    287: }
                    288: 
                    289: int mbfl_filt_ident_false(int c, mbfl_identify_filter *filter)
                    290: {
                    291:        filter->flag = 1;       /* bad */
                    292:        return c;
                    293: }
                    294: 
                    295: void mbfl_filt_ident_false_ctor(mbfl_identify_filter *filter)
                    296: {
                    297:        filter->status = 0;
                    298:        filter->flag = 1;
                    299: }
                    300: 
                    301: int mbfl_filt_ident_true(int c, mbfl_identify_filter *filter)
                    302: {
                    303:        return c;
                    304: }
